‘9-1-1: Nashville’ stars share more about the series ahead of premiere date
NASHVILLE, Tenn. — Our WBBJ 7 Eyewitness News team had the opportunity to speak with some of the stars of an upcoming ABC drama filmed right here in Tennessee.
We were invited to the red carpet event for the season premiere of “9-1-1: Nashville.”
The show takes place in the Music City and all the episodes were shot on site. The drama sees first responders working long days and late nights to secure the safety of it’s residents.
The premier was held at the W Hotel and PROOF Bar in downtown Nashville. Actors, crew members, and local celebrities all walked the red carpet.
“Sometime this role can be physical. Firefighter have a very physical job and we’ve been filming in the middle of June and July so you can imagine what the heat is like wearing those turnouts. I don’t know how firefighters do it to be honest,” said Juani Feliz, 9-1-1: Nashville actress.
9-1-1: Nashville will air this Thursday, October 9 at 8pm CT on ABC.
